>> is there any action required for somebody running the relay
>> on a pretty bog-standard Ubuntu 12.04 Linux dedi?
>> other than sudo apt-get update && sudo apt-get dist-upgrade
>
>
>There is a new OfflineMasterKey feature you can read about here:
>
>
>https://lists.torproject.org/pipermail/tor-relays/2015-November/008190.html
>
>If you want to enable OfflineMasterKey read before upgrading. Otherwise
>I'd
>say go for it. Don't forget:
>
>    sudo service tor restart
>
>You might see a prompt about a new torrc from the package update. I
>chose
>to keep my existing version. There was no noticeable change once the
>service was back up.
